Перейти к содержимому
Калькуляторы

Carbon billing 5, обсуждение пишите, кто что думает, хвалите, ругайте, отправляйте пожелания

Сейчас так Ж

 

[root@kabinet ~]# hdparm -t /dev/sda

/dev/sda:
 Timing buffered disk reads: 658 MB in  3.01 seconds = 218.65 MB/sec
[root@kabinet ~]#
 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

@apelsin.ns А что поменяли? Или оно само собой изменилось? 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Пробуем у себя внедрять карбон, тоже народ работает на айдеке. Пока только плюемся, хорошо что на столе без народа есть возможность собрать, поиграться.

1. Инструкция на сайте, не дает полноценно настроить связку Mikrotik + DHCP 82. Приходилось до некоторых вещей доходить самостоятельно в процессе, к примеру для длинков сдвиг опции по порту, влану. По умолчанию, у них идут некорректные данные.

"Из коробки" работает связка mikrotik + ip static, mikrotik + dhcp mac, mikrotik + pppoe в качестве NAS. Опять же под нагрузкой не проверяли.

2. Немного почитал тему. С винтами какая-то наблюдается проблема, хотя возможно в материнке у нас дело. Все железо новое-свежее. Ставили SSD, какое-то время работало, потом тупо не загружалось, ругалось на диск или повторно в процессе установки наблюдались проблемы. Потом делали все на HDD, какое-то время работало и пару раз опять проблема вылазила как на SSD. Ставим на эту же материнку чистую винду, центос - все огонь.

3. Уже недели 2 бьемся с UPSом. Не работает ничего нормально, опять же по их инструкции все. Сервак сам то выключается не успевая завершить приложение биллинга, то в перезагрузку уходит.

И еще куча мелких проблем, которые решали уже в процессе. С бэкапами опять же все сложно, не как конечно у них в "простой" инструкции, одной кнопкой все. На пустой базе 30-60 минут надо времени, чтобы восстановить-откатиться. Не представляю пока как будет, когда народу буду много. 

 

Да, по ощущениям, процентов 60 документации еще старой с айдеки. даже находил в вики статьи один-в один с 4.

Изменено пользователем mod3m

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

4 часа назад, mod3m сказал:

Пробуем у себя внедрять карбон, тоже народ работает на айдеке. Пока только плюемся, хорошо что на столе без народа есть возможность собрать, поиграться.

1. Инструкция на сайте, не дает полноценно настроить связку Mikrotik + DHCP 82. Приходилось до некоторых вещей доходить самостоятельно в процессе, к примеру для длинков сдвиг опции по порту, влану. По умолчанию, у них идут некорректные данные.

"Из коробки" работает связка mikrotik + ip static, mikrotik + dhcp mac, mikrotik + pppoe в качестве NAS. Опять же под нагрузкой не проверяли.

2. Немного почитал тему. С винтами какая-то наблюдается проблема, хотя возможно в материнке у нас дело. Все железо новое-свежее. Ставили SSD, какое-то время работало, потом тупо не загружалось, ругалось на диск или повторно в процессе установки наблюдались проблемы. Потом делали все на HDD, какое-то время работало и пару раз опять проблема вылазила как на SSD. Ставим на эту же материнку чистую винду, центос - все огонь.

3. Уже недели 2 бьемся с UPSом. Не работает ничего нормально, опять же по их инструкции все. Сервак сам то выключается не успевая завершить приложение биллинга, то в перезагрузку уходит.

И еще куча мелких проблем, которые решали уже в процессе. С бэкапами опять же все сложно, не как конечно у них в "простой" инструкции, одной кнопкой все. На пустой базе 30-60 минут надо времени, чтобы восстановить-откатиться. Не представляю пока как будет, когда народу буду много. 

 

Да, по ощущениям, процентов 60 документации еще старой с айдеки. даже находил в вики статьи один-в один с 4.

 

Мы уже несколько лет на Карбон, вики часто переписывают после наших заявок )) .

 

В 23.03.2019 в 21:56, Dude сказал:

@apelsin.ns А что поменяли? Или оно само собой изменилось? 

Писал ранее, переехали на SSD 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

22 часа назад, apelsin.ns сказал:

Писал ранее, переехали на SSD 

Что-то мало для SSD. У нас на SSD:

 hdparm -t /dev/sdb

/dev/sdb:
 Timing buffered disk reads: 1576 MB in  3.00 seconds = 524.69 MB/sec
 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

В 25.03.2019 в 06:41, mod3m сказал:

С бэкапами опять же все сложно, не как конечно у них в "простой" инструкции, одной кнопкой все. На пустой базе 30-60 минут надо времени, чтобы восстановить-откатиться. Не представляю пока как будет, когда народу буду много. 

Так еще год или больше предлагали разработчикам сделать нормальный бекап как у всех, когда база и все необходимые файлы лежат в своих каталогах, останавливается биллинг, за 2 минуты все переписывается и после служба запускается обратно. Восстановление то же - остановка, заливка нужных баз и повторный старт. На все про все менее 5 минут. Так нет, все что-то свое придумывают.

 

23 часа назад, apelsin.ns сказал:

Мы уже несколько лет на Карбон, вики часто переписывают после наших заявок )) .

И что, все работает исправно и не требует вмешательства? Вон многим малым провайдерам давным давно ставили идеко 3, который после перешел в карбон 4, так после установки за все 5 и более лет работы, требовалось только тарифы менять добавлять, никаких вылетов, падений баз и каких-то поломок не происходило. Если прозевать момент, когда статистика все место на диске займет - после чистки перезагрузка и снова все продолжает работать. В этот момент биллинг перестает работать, в интерфейс не пускает и в веб тоже, повреждений БД не происходит.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

3 часа назад, Saab95 сказал:

Так еще год или больше предлагали разработчикам сделать нормальный бекап как у всех, когда база и все необходимые файлы лежат в своих каталогах, останавливается биллинг, за 2 минуты все переписывается и после служба запускается обратно. Восстановление то же - остановка, заливка нужных баз и повторный старт. На все про все менее 5 минут. Так нет, все что-то свое придумывают.

 

И что, все работает исправно и не требует вмешательства? Вон многим малым провайдерам давным давно ставили идеко 3, который после перешел в карбон 4, так после установки за все 5 и более лет работы, требовалось только тарифы менять добавлять, никаких вылетов, падений баз и каких-то поломок не происходило. Если прозевать момент, когда статистика все место на диске займет - после чистки перезагрузка и снова все продолжает работать. В этот момент биллинг перестает работать, в интерфейс не пускает и в веб тоже, повреждений БД не происходит.

С бекапами это беда была.)).  Что то сделали сейчас , но слава богу не приходилось.

 

Работает исправно )).  Прям, поржал от души.  У нас "карбон" это уже обзывательство.  И на тра**лись уже ,   и переходить на другой не вижу ни чего пока.    Обновляемся , что бы обновиться .  ( закрыть их очередную дыру или исправить что сломали ).    Наверное год доказывали что с сервером беда, и идет нагрузка проца под 90% .   Что течет память , за сутки набирало порядка 12 Гб.  Их техники замечали не раз, заходили на сервак без согласования и без заявок , проводили свои работы. А уж что делали, только им известно.

 

Сложилось явное представление что откатывали на нас ветки биллинга.   Пока не переехали на новый сервак, и не поставили с нуля , плевались. 

 

 Сейчас не обновляем, работает и отлично.

 

В тех. поддержке есть адекватные парни, с которыми  можно работать .  Но есть и те кто явно занимается отписками .

 

 

P.S.    Карбон-Редуктор отличная DPI .  Все огонь. Поставил и забыл. Не то что биллинг. 

 

p.p.s Первый  отзыв не в + карбону

Изменено пользователем apelsin.ns

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

3 часа назад, apelsin.ns сказал:

P.S.    Карбон-Редуктор отличная DPI .  Все огонь. Поставил и забыл. Не то что биллинг. 

Да, по редуктору вопросов вообще никаких не возникало, поставили и забыли. А вот про 5 ветку биллинга, из тех, кого знаю, никто не смог перейти, кто внедрял а так и остался на 4, кто внедрял, и перешел на другой биллинг, т.к. их лицензию уже перевели на 5 и возврат на 4 был не возможен.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

19 часов назад, Saab95 сказал:

А вот про 5 ветку биллинга, из тех, кого знаю, никто не смог перейти, кто внедрял а так и остался на 4, кто внедрял, и перешел на другой биллинг, т.к. их лицензию уже перевели на 5 и возврат на 4 был не возможен.

Да. С ноября пытаемся на 5 перейти. С 4 нифига проблем таких не было, но его поддержка прекращена. А нужны онлайн-кассы, СОРМ-3.

 

В 25.03.2019 в 06:41, mod3m сказал:

3. Уже недели 2 бьемся с UPSом. Не работает ничего нормально, опять же по их инструкции все. Сервак сам то выключается не успевая завершить приложение биллинга, то в перезагрузку уходит.

Мы UPS настраивали больше месяца. Тоже выключался сервер до остановки контейнеров. Оказалось, есть параметр shutdown_delay (/etc/ups/ups.conf) который посылает команду на отключение UPS, но он изначально там не прописан и по умолчанию 120 секунд. Установили AT ONBATT * START-TIMER shutdownnow (upssched.conf) на 300, а shutdown_delay на 600 и вроде все заработало. Контейнеры начинали остановку через 5 минут после отключения питания, UPS отрубался через 10 минут.
Но появилась новая проблема. После загрузки сервера UPS через какое то время вырубался на несколько секунд. Выяснили что UPS после включения питания выполняет Battery test, после чего запускается таймер shutdown_delay и не выключается при появлении питания.
Такая же проблема была при кратковременном отключении питания. Таймер shutdownnow как положено, останавливался, а shutdown_delay продолжал работать и выключал UPS по истечении времени.
Так как у нас UPS хватает на час с лишним, решили, что его отключение нам не нужно.
Цитата техподдержки: Попробовал убрать из управляющего скрипта cmd.sh строку, отправляющую на UPS команду выключения. Проверьте пожалуйста еще раз весь цикл работы после отключения питания.
Теперь скрипт выглядит так:
#!/bin/bash -x
case $1 in
      commbad)
      logger  "UPS communications failure"
      ;;
      commok)
      logger  "UPS communications restored"
      ;;
      nocomm)
      logger  "UPS communications cannot be established"
      ;;
      powerout)
      logger "UPS on battery. Shutdown in 60 seconds...."
      ;;
      shutdownnow)
      logger "UPS has been on battery for 60 seconds. Shutting down" 
      sudo etc/init.d/apps stop
      sudo /sbin/shutdown -h now
      ;;
      shutdowncritical)
      logger "UPS battery level CRITICAL. Shutting down NOW!!!!"
      sudo etc/init.d/apps stop && /sbin/shutdown -h now
      ;;
      powerup)
      logger "UPS on line. Shutdown aborted."
      upscmd -u nut -p W8kk1mX6aE UPS700W@localhost shutdown.stop
      ;;
      *)
      logger "Unrecognized command: $1"
      ;;
esac
Работает по принципу:
пропало питание – запускается таймер shutdownnow например на 3600 секунд
если питание восстановилось за это время – таймер сбрасывается
если питание не восстановилось – все контейнеры останавливаются, но сервер остается включенным и работает пока UPS не сядет
часа нам хватает чтоб прибыть на место и завести генератор.
Вот к такому решению пришли.

 

Можем файлы конфигурации скинуть, если надо.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Когда у нас вставала проблема со связкой UPS - сервера, то поступили намного проще - на индикатор минимального заряда аккумулятора повесили реле, и когда остается около 5 минут на работу, то реле замыкает кнопки выключения и все сервера сами выключаются. Никаких ложных срабатываний.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

14 часов назад, Saab95 сказал:

реле замыкает кнопки выключения и все сервера сами выключаются.

С 5 карбоном такое не прокатит походу. Там надо его остановить перед выключением или перезагрузкой.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

С чем я сталкивался, что с виндой, что с линусоподобными системами, когда нажимаешь кнопку выключения, всем приложениям отправляется команда на остановку. А если биллинг при перезагрузке или выключением надо вручную останавливать, то какой же это биллинг?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

2 минуты назад, Saab95 сказал:

какой же это биллинг?

Карбон 5))

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Сменили больше 3-х лет назад карбон на BGBbilling, не нарадуемся...

Изменено пользователем kolizey

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Когда в биллинге уже реализуют выбор, подневное списание абон платы или помесячное?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

20 часов назад, sauroneg сказал:

Когда в биллинге уже реализуют выбор, подневное списание абон платы или помесячное?

Так ведь давно это есть.

http://joxi.ru/82Q5LKwfw3wpN2   не то  ?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

6 часов назад, apelsin.ns сказал:

Так ведь давно это есть.

http://joxi.ru/82Q5LKwfw3wpN2   не то  ?

Если абонент оплатил позже, то списывает система не за месяц, а со дня когда услуга активировалась.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Ну, винты поменяли, всё поставили, протестировали, вчера начали переезд. И никак! Второй раз!!!

PPPoE сессии рвутся у абнов, что-то ковыряли карбоны в сервере, уменьшили количество разрывов. А сегодня говорят, что проще нам на IPoE перейти, чем им PPPoE чинить.

Я хренею, да и пятница уже.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

5 минут назад, Dude сказал:

Ну, винты поменяли, всё поставили, протестировали, вчера начали переезд. И никак! Второй раз!!!

PPPoE сессии рвутся у абнов, что-то ковыряли карбоны в сервере, уменьшили количество разрывов. А сегодня говорят, что проще нам на IPoE перейти, чем им PPPoE чинить.

Я хренею, да и пятница уже.

Жесть какая-то) А в это время простой как лопата Lanbilling 1.8 от 2006 года успешно работает и жрать не просит)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Да и 4 Карбон года с 12 у нас работает и всё норм.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

И вот ещё что. В прошлый раз обещали, что никто с работы не уйдёт, пока не починят всё. Не починили, ушли. Как потом говорили - думали, что починили.

Вчера я то же самое услышал, пока не починят не уйдут - ха. Как бы не так.

Интересно, чем сегодня всё закончится. Опять было обещано, что "ведущие разработчики работают до полного устранения проблем".

 

https://www.carbonsoft.ru/ооо-евгений-внедрен-carbon-billing-5/

Что за провайдер? Я плохо искал? Гугл, Яндекс, реестр лицензий на сайте Роскомнадзора.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Еще раз напишу - биллинг должен обсчитывать абонентов, отправлять команды и считать деньги. Заниматься пропуском трафика абонентов он не должен.

Если переведете авторизацию с биллинга, например на микротик, то все проблемы с отвалами уйдут.

 

Предположив, что вот в следующий раз все починят и биллинг заработает, но кто гарантирует, что при увеличении нагрузки по трафику или расширения сети, или при обновлении биллинга, снова не возникнут неполадки?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

А нафига ж заявлять то было, что всё работает? Никаких причин не верить не было, на 4 всё работало.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Просто такие схемы софтроутера используют, наверно, процентов 20-30 всех пользователей биллинга, у большей части это или IP с привязкой по мак адресу, или по влану, PPPoE на биллинг тянут вообще совсем мало пользователей, вот у разработчика и не было опыта что бы все это отладить и найти возникающие проблемы. С большой долей вероятности можно предполагать, что проблему решить не смогут.

 

Кроме всего проблема может лежать и не в плоскости биллинга, а в самой сети, трафику, который идет от абонентов и т.п. В старой версии биллинга другое ядро и модули, в новой, естественно - другие версии. Вот и идут обрывы.

 

С вашей стороны все легко решить - установив на свободный сервер микротик, или используя уже готовое решение - настроить авторизацию по радиусу для PPPoE и все - дальше можно пилить биллинг дальше. Следующим этапом уйти от логинов и паролей, установив всем абонентам фиксированные IP адреса, а учетки PPPoE оставите на микротике. Он же и отфильтрует весь мусор.

 

Биллинг Идеко 3 и Карбон 4 установили большое количество провайдеров в свое время, при этом половина его использовали как софтроутер - ведь согласитесь, если сеть на 50-200 человек, зачем какое-то другое оборудование, которое нужно настраивать, администрировать, вообщем разбираться=) Но по мере расширения почти все перешли на связку с отдельным роутером или роутерами и работа их сети не зависит от работы биллинга. Можно биллинг хоть в окошко выбросить, на работе сети это не отразиться, кроме всего легко откатить ошибочные отключения и блокировки, если биллинг повел себя неадекватно. В схеме с софтроутером все делает биллинг, а в него залезть гораздо сложнее.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

"К сожалению, сегодня не удалось найти причину проблемы".

Возвращаемся на 4 карбон, платежи ручками вбиваем, т.к. они на 5 идут и на выходных это не изменить.

 

PS: О провайдере ООО "Евгений" в Питере кто-нибудь слышал? Или это вымышленный отзыв на сайте карбона?

Изменено пользователем Dude

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 смайлов.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.